A proteomic approach to study anti-proliferative mechanisms of novel derivative of N-amidino-substituted benzimidazo[1, 2-a] quinoline in human colon cancer cells

A proteomic approach has been described for study of anti-proliferative mechanisms of action of a novel derivative (N-amidino-substituted benzimidazo[1, 2-a] quinoline) in human colon cancer cells.
